After
umpteen
announcements
and
denials
(about
other
projects),
Madhuri's
official
comeback
vehicle,
Aaja
Nachle,
is
just
about
35
-days
away
from
release.
Directed
by
well
known
cinematographer,
Anil
Mehta,
the
movie
is
being
heavily
promoted
by
Yash
Raj.
Salim-Sulaiman's
music,
designed
and
composed
as
per
Madhuri's
image,
has
evoked
extreme
reactions.
Some
have
loved
it,
others
have
ripped
it.
However,
all
that
comes
to
naught
because
the
audience
has
demonstrated,
time
and
again
that
it
has
a
mind
of
its
own.
Obviously,
the
success
or
otherwise
of
Aaja
Nachle
will
largely
depend
on
the
appeal
of
the
last
'superstarni'
of
Bollywood,
Madhuri
Dixit.
Another
important
factor
that
should
also
be
taken
into
consideration
is
that
it
has
been
written
by
Jaideep
Sahni,
whose
scripts
have
always
managed
to
strike
a
chord
with
the
audience.
Just
for
records,
Jaideep's
recent
project
for
Yash
Raj,
Chak
De!
India,
is
this
year's
biggest
hit
and
that
augers
well
for
the
movie.
Moreover,
Jaideep
says
that
the
movie
is
about
a
'new
thing
that
comes
to
a
small
town'.
